General Information about #100134

The hex color code #100134, often referred to as Black Rock, is a very dark shade of blue-violet. It is composed of 6.27% red, 0.39% green, and 20.39% blue. In the RGB color space, #100134 has the numerical values of R:16, G:1, B:52. When represented in the CMYK color space, which is typically used for printing, it consists of 69% cyan, 98% magenta, 0% yellow, and 80% black. This color is located in the blue-violet region of the color spectrum, leaning towards the darker end of the scale. Due to its deep and intense nature, #100134 often evokes feelings of sophistication, mystery, and depth. In branding and design, it can be used to convey a sense of elegance and exclusivity, provided it is used judiciously and with consideration for accessibility. Its somber characteristics also require careful balancing to avoid creating an overly gloomy or oppressive atmosphere. The color is difficult to see with people who have colorblindness. Its closest websafe alternative is #000033.

The hex color #100134, also known as Black Rock, presents significant accessibility challenges due to its extremely low luminance. Its very dark nature results in poor contrast against lighter backgrounds, which is crucial for readability and visual clarity. According to WCAG (Web Content Accessibility Guidelines), sufficient contrast between text and background is essential for users with visual impairments, including those with low vision or color blindness. To ensure accessibility, it is imperative to use #100134 only with extremely light backgrounds or as an accent color in small doses. Avoid using it for primary text, interactive elements, or essential information. Consider using a color contrast checker to verify that the contrast ratio meets the minimum requirement of 4.5:1 for normal text and 3:1 for large text. Pairing #100134 with white or very pale yellows can sometimes achieve acceptable contrast, but careful testing is always necessary. Employing it as the primary color can exclude a substantial portion of your audience.
